The Higher Diploma in Irish Folklore equips students with essential skills, knowledge, and practical experience to develop and execute their own research initiatives within folklore studies
Tailored for individuals and academics with no prior expertise in general folklore or comparative ethnology
Instruction in primary archival research and fieldwork methodologies
Exclusive access to the specialized library resources and archival materials at UCD's Delargy Centre for Irish Folklore and the National Folklore Collection

Higher Diploma in Irish Folklore

You will need

A primary degree at third level and a complete transcript of academic history including grades for each subject taken
Names and contact details of two referees who can assess your intellectual ability maturity and motivation
Other documentation as required by the University
A basic reading knowledge of the Irish language is also required for this programme This may be acquired concurrently with the students Higher Diploma studies

IELTS - An average score of 6.5 over all components and a minimum of 6.0 in each band.
TOEFL IBT - iBT 90 no less than 21 in writing and at least 19 in every other section in the Test of English as a Foreign Language TOEFL.
